Euroluce 2027 to Explore AI-Driven Lighting as a Tool for Human Longevity
The 32nd lighting biennial shifts focus from passive furnishing to active health services.
Salone del Mobile Milano has announced that the 32nd edition of Euroluce, scheduled for April 13-18, 2027, will center on the intersection of artificial intelligence, lighting, and human longevity. The event aims to redefine lighting as an active service that adapts to individual health needs to extend the healthy portion of human life.
This strategic shift moves lighting away from its traditional role as a passive furnishing. Instead, the exhibition will explore "human-centred lighting" (HCL) designed to support well-being across homes, offices, and a rising category of "longevity residences." According to Salone del Mobile, AI will be the catalyst, enabling lighting systems to learn from a user's daily rituals and actions to construct personalized light curves.
The Gap in Healthy Aging
The focus on longevity is driven by a stark disparity between total lifespan and healthspan. In Italy, while life expectancy exceeds 83 years, the global average for healthy life expectancy (HALE) is approximately 62 to 63 years. This gap presents a critical design challenge for the industry: creating environments that do not "medicalize" the home but instead discreetly integrate health-supporting technology into the living space.
Industry players are already deploying technologies that mimic natural sunlight spectra to support circadian rhythms. Grau utilizes "Sunset Dimming" to simulate the evening sun and boost melatonin production, while Artemide’s "Dusk" (designed by BIG) captures the color ranges associated with different times of the day. Beyond the home, the Cariboni Group has introduced "Blue-Free" street lighting to protect ecosystems by minimizing blue light emissions.
The Rise of Longevity Infrastructure
This evolution reflects a broader trend in the real estate and wellness sectors. The Global Wellness Summit has identified "longevity residences," such as Velvaere and The Estate, as a key trend for 2026. These spaces treat the environment as an active ally in health maintenance rather than a mere container for living.
By leveraging AI to automate circadian adjustments, the design community intends to support concentration in offices and improve sleep quality in residential settings. The goal is to transform the built environment into a proactive tool for longevity, using light to regulate biological clocks and improve overall quality of life.
